Summary

Prompt Engineering is presented as a critical discipline for effectively interacting with AI tools like ChatGPT, Claude, or Gemini, moving beyond simple rephrasing or generic outputs. The content emphasizes that this is not about "secret keywords" or "tricks," but a structured engineering discipline with its own principles, frameworks, and failure modes. Its importance is highlighted as AI systems evolve from basic chatbots into autonomous Agentic AI capable of planning, reasoning, and taking real-world actions. The core argument is that the same principles ensuring a single prompt's effectiveness are fundamental to building reliable AI agents in production environments.
